Eastern Madagascar

In eastern Madagascar visitors will find both sedate tropical islands as well as impenetrably and lush jungle. A 3 hour drive away from the capital city of Madagascar there is a tropical national park hidden by graphite deposit.  Andasibe-Mantadia National Park with a size of 15.000 ha is one of the most famous national parks due to its central location in the high lands. Indri Indri - the biggest family member of the lemurs attracts all visitors. 

The Pangalanes Canal on the east coast, with 665 km, is the longest canal in the world and takes a chain of lakes and lagoons until Tamatave. Many traditional fisher villages with pirogue, overloaded ferries and floats laden with wood coin the picture. Experience the north east near Maroansetra the lush beauty of Masoala peninsula: This is where thick rainforest and green mountains meet pristine sandy beaches. Reaching this place by car is simply impossible! The small island Nosy Manga Be is situated in the bay of Masoala peninsula and reminds on the movie Jurassic Park. It is characterised by the large population of Aye-Aye.

In the north east of Madagascar there is the island Sainte Marie which is 60 km long but only 5 km wide. The verdant island with its fantastic white beaches is covered with palms and quaint small villages that mirror exactly what people imagine to be a tropical island.  In the past it used to be the basis for various activities done by pirates. Between June and September you can be part of a spectacular highlight: hunshback whales giving birth to their young.
